Key Mechanics and How to Play of Crash X Game
Crash X Game fits into the well-known crash genre. This category reduces betting excitement to a basic, intense format. The premise is easy to grasp. Players put down a bet before a round starts. A multiplier curve then starts rising from 1.00x. You might see this displayed as a growing line graph or a rocket ship lifting off. The curve continues rising until a randomly decided “crash” point hits, driving the multiplier down to zero. The player’s crucial decision is when to cash out. They should click the cash-out button before the crash happens. If they succeed, their payout is equal to the original bet multiplied by the value at the moment they cashed out. If they miss the cash-out, they lose that round’s bet. This creates a powerful psychological dynamic of risk against reward. Greed needs to be balanced against the constant threat of instant loss. The game interface is usually clean, displaying the rising multiplier live alongside buttons for betting and cashing out. This ensures it is simple for newcomers to learn but provides real depth for veterans.
The Function of the Multiplier and Volatility
The behavior of the multiplier curve generates the excitement in Crash X Game. While the crash point is arbitrary, the game’s mathematical model defines its volatility. This means the frequency of seeing low multipliers (like under 2.00x) versus the chance for high, game-changing ones (like 10.00x, 50.00x, or more). A controlled game like Crash X Game will make public its theoretical return-to-player (RTP). This percentage is realized through its mathematical model. An RTP of 97% means the game is designed to return 97 cents for every dollar wagered over a extended period, with the 3% being the house edge. Volatility sets the rhythm of play. A high-volatility game might have more regular early crashes but present the appeal of huge multipliers. A lower-volatility game might provide more steady, smaller cash-out opportunities. Knowing this built-in volatility is an essential part of developing a personal strategy, as it directly affects how and when you choose to cash out.

Safe Gambling and Player Support
A commitment to player welfare shapes the regulated Canadian gaming environment. This principle carries over entirely to titles such as Crash X Game. Licensed operators must provide a range of responsible gaming tools directly within the player’s account dashboard. These cover useful tools like spending caps (daily, weekly, monthly), loss limits, wager limits, and session time reminders. More comprehensive tools facilitate self-exclusion. A player can voluntarily lock their account for a set time, from one day to many months or even permanently. Furthermore, these platforms should visibly present links and contact details for professional support organizations. These include ConnexOntario, the Responsible Gambling Council (RGC), and the Canadian Centre on Substance Use and Addiction.
